NORTH ISLAND TEAM

CAPTAIN APPOINTED

■B. A. Killeen, formerly a member of the Hutt Rugby Club', and now captain of the Auckland representative fifteen, was appointed by the management committee of the . New Zealand Rugby Union last night, to captain the North Island team in the inter-Island match at Christchurch oh August 15. W. Hadley, a member of the 1935 All Black team, also of Auckland, will be Vice^captain. '; :

Reinstatements were granted to the following players:—A. E. Neal, Auckland; J. T. Hapi, Hawke's Bay; J. M. McQuillan, West Coast; Mick Berich, North Auckland; H. F. Evans, Canterbury. ~.' ■■;'-■■ . _: . ._'.' . \

I The Canterbury Union advised that it had forwarded a challenge to the [Otago Union for the Ranfurly Shield, i'the match to be played on August 29;

\".,Mr. J. Gilchrist, Wellington; was appointed to referee the Seddon Shield match on Saturday between Nelson and Motueka-Golden Bay.

Mr. S. S. Deari presided and those present were Messrs. F. T. Glasgow, W. J. Wallace, T. Fletcher, A. McDonald, H. S. Leith, K. Tahiwi (Maori Advisory Board), and Colonel J. G. Roache, and the Hon. J. McLeod.
